Output 3c89d10b08e7f78bfaa36621c9b22eee8fd510f8caadfcc6ce2b1136e804f8d6:2

value
18531495
script pubkey
OP_0 OP_PUSHBYTES_20 ffecf72ee46a6aad38aca9cfb79e08b19fbc6633
address
bc1qllk0wthydf426w9v488m08sgkx0mce3nrll3u0
transaction
3c89d10b08e7f78bfaa36621c9b22eee8fd510f8caadfcc6ce2b1136e804f8d6